Macro: COVID-19 Update CEE: Varied containment results amid recovering economies - Overviews as of 25 June 2020

We have renewed our slide deck to better reflect the current developments in the CEE region on the public health front and in the economy. The data is collected by Raiffeisen RESEARCH analysts based in CEE countries and in Austria and is continuously updated.
Recent developments:
New cases: several countries have either not managed to contain the pandemic (RU, BY, PL) or are observing a second wave (RO, BG, BH, AL) and increase in new daily cases (details on slide 4) which led to discussions or actual return to some restrictions (BG).
Easing restrictions: most countries are already at last stages of restriction easing with shops and restaurants opened (under new strict sanitary rules). Schools remain mostly closed with returning plan in September, while kindergarten operate.
Borders are now mostly open with citizens in EU countries allowed to travel within the bloc (with some exceptions and restrictions however like in CZ) while initial talks point at possible opening outside EU from July.
Economic data shows low-point in April; industrial output and retail sales decline across the regions, but CE and RO industry hit most vs RU, while retail sales slumps more in SEE vs CE. Unemployment rates still stabilised in many countries by job retention schemes in place.
